What Is Video Clipping?
Video clipping is cutting short segments out of a longer video to create standalone clips.
Video Clipping
Video clipping takes a moment from a longer recording and turns it into its own short video. Instead of sharing an hour-long session, you pull out the two minutes that matter. Short clips travel often work better than long videos and fit places a full recording does not.
For example, you clip a strong answer out of a webinar and share it on its own.
How Does Video Clipping Work?
- Find – Locate the moment worth clipping.
- Mark – Set the start and end points.
- Cut – Pull the segment out as a clip.
- Trim – Tidy the edges.
- Share – Post the clip on its own.
Why Is Video Clipping Important?
- Reach – Share short clips that travel well.
- Focus – Pull out the one part that matters.
- Reuse – Get many clips from one recording.
- Speed – Give viewers the moment without the wait.
